DRAINAGE OF WET LANDS.

The SPEAKER announced the special order to be consideration of Mr. Taylor's [of Lagrange] bill [H. R. 147] to enable owners of wet lands to reclaim them when the same can not be done without affecting the land of others, which was read the third time.

Mr. KENNER said--We have two bills before the House upon the subject of wet lands. This bill, as I understand, is a remodeling of the law of 1875, which I think was the best ditch law we have had in the State of Indiana. While we must decide upon some law (and i believe we must have some relief upon this subject), from investigation of both these bills and testing the sense of the people, I have come to the conclusion that the bill just read is the one which ought to be passed by this House. This bill remedies the defects of the ditch law of 1875.

The bill passed--yeas, 78; nays, 0.
